From: Ian Jackson Date: Tue, 22 Apr 2025 18:18:03 +0000 (+0100) Subject: toolbox-inserts: break out FixingSurround X-Git-Url: http://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=10fff517590cd0e09b38aa274a2c10c7a85012af;p=reprap-play.git toolbox-inserts: break out FixingSurround Signed-off-by: Ian Jackson --- diff --git a/toolbox-inserts.scad b/toolbox-inserts.scad index 187aca3..f92d4c1 100644 --- a/toolbox-inserts.scad +++ b/toolbox-inserts.scad @@ -68,6 +68,11 @@ module AtFixingPositions(screws) { } } +module FixingSurround() { + linextr(0, $fixing_depth) + circle(r= fixing_receptacle_d/2); +} + // WellSurround(...) { // SomethingPositive(); // } @@ -104,10 +109,7 @@ module WellSurround( for (hull_group = fixings) { hull() { - AtFixingPositions(hull_group) { - linextr(0, $fixing_depth) - circle(r= fixing_receptacle_d/2); - } + AtFixingPositions(hull_group) FixingSurround(); } AtFixingPositions(hull_group) %union() {